| Breaking News |  | Wednesday, August 20th, 2025: Hooper on Fire, 5-5 Against Arlington George Hooper was on quite a roll today as he knocked the ball all over the park, collecting 5 hits and leading the Silversides to a 9-7 victory over the Arlington Patriots.
After the first three hits, all eyes in the ballpark were drawn to him each time he stepped into the batter's box. Even a few of the opposing fans were pulling for him, knowing they were watching a little baseball-hitting history unfold.
In the clubhouse, crowded by reporters, the Buffalo third baseman said, "I never realized that batting a little ball around could cause so much commotion." When asked what the secret of hitting so well is, he smiled and replied, "The key to hitting for a high average is to relax, concentrate and hit the ball where they ain't."
Nobody was at home today as Hooper finished the day with 5 hits in 5 at-bats and a line in the record book.
G. Hooper hit an RBI single in the 1st, hit an RBI double in the 3rd, singled in the 5th, singled in the 7th and doubled in the 9th.
This year Hooper is batting .339 with no home runs. He has scored 8 runs and driven in 7. |  | Saturday, August 16th, 2025: Patriots Sozen Kimura Injured: Day-to-Day Patriots reliever Sozen Kimura was injured while throwing a pitch yesterday against the Corpus Christi Turbojets. Kimura has also recorded 73 strikeouts and allowed 63 walks. |  | Friday, July 25th, 2025: Nakao 6-7 Against Scottsdale It was a sensational day at the plate for Hidetsugu Nakao as he led the charge to a 17-4 win over the Flash.
The Arlington left fielder was pure misery for the Scottsdale pitching staff. He left them shellshocked with 6 hits in 7 at-bats in an explosive display of hitting.
The manager for the Flash told SION reporters after the game, "Nakao put the ball into play. He really hit it hard. When you do that, you've got a pretty good chance to do some damage. And that's what happened. I feel like we threw some pretty good pitches, but he just put some good swings on the ball."
H. Nakao singled in the 1st, hit an RBI single in the 2nd, singled in the 3rd, singled in the 4th, struck out in the 6th, hit an RBI single in the 7th and hit an RBI single in the 9th.
This year Nakao is batting .273 with no home runs and 24 RBIs. In 84 games he has scored 30 times. | | | | Team Information | | Record overall | 62-68, .477 PCT | | Position in Division | 3rd, 13.5 GB | | Record at home | 34-31, .523 PCT | | Record on the road | 28-37, .431 PCT | | Record in X-inning games | 7-2, .778 PCT | | Record in one-run games | 17-13, .567 PCT | | Record versus LHP | 24-14, .632 PCT | | Record versus RHP | 38-54, .413 PCT | | Record last 10 games | 2-8, .200 PCT | | Record in April | 16-12, .571 PCT | | Record in May | 15-14, .517 PCT | | Record in June | 10-16, .385 PCT | | Record in July | 14-14, .500 PCT | | Record in August | 7-12, .368 PCT |
